Smart Lighting Offers Major Benefits At Institutional And Commercial Facilities

An obvious benefit of smart lighting is energy efficiency. Integrated occupancy/vacancy sensing and daylighting technology automatically adjust light levels based on occupancy, available daylight, and scheduling to help reduce both energy consumption and electricity costs. Smart lighting can also improve occupant wellbeing and productivity of employees and building occupants.

Florida Says No To $400M In Federal Solar Energy Incentives

A $7 billion grant “competition” to promote clean energy in disadvantaged communities by providing low-income households with access to affordable solar energy was introduced by President Joe Biden earlier this year, but none of that money will reach Florida households. Gov. Ron DeSantis decided to pass on the $400 million up for grabs by choosing to opt out of the opportunity.

Companies Unplug From The Electric Grid, Delivering A Jolt To Utilities

From big-box retailers to high-tech manufacturers, more companies across the country are producing their own power.
